How to Generate Leads for a Recruitment Agency

Generating leads for a recruitment agency is a must for its success. However, in this guide, we will explore two effective methods: Cold Email Marketing and LinkedIn Direct Outreach.

By following these steps, you can efficiently identify and engage potential clients and leads, ultimately growing your business.

Method 1: Cold Email Marketing

Cold email marketing involves sending emails to potential clients or leads with whom you have no prior relationship. Here’s a step-by-step guide to get started:

How Do Cold Emails Work?

Cold emails are used for various purposes, such as sales prospecting, networking, job seeking, and marketing. They are  emails sent to individuals or businesses with whom the sender has no prior relationship.

How to Generate Leads for a Recruitment Agency

What’s Needed to Start a Cold Email Campaign?

  1. Leads: B2B leads that are found from various sources.
  2. Instantly AI Tools for Sending Emails: These tools help automate and manage your email campaigns.
  3. Email IDs: Use email addresses from different domains to increase deliverability and avoid spam filters.

Step-by-Step Process

Step 1: Buy Domains and Set Up Email Accounts

  • Domains: Buy three domains from providers like GoDaddy or NameCheap.
  • Emails: Set up nine email accounts using services like Google Workspace or Microsoft 365.
How to Generate Leads for a Recruitment Agency

Step 2: Technical Setup

  • Domains and Administrative Access: Ensure you have administrative access to your domains and email services.
  • SPF, DKIM, and DMARC: Configure these settings to improve email deliverability and prevent your emails from being marked as spam.
What are the leads in the recruitment process

Step 3: Email Warmup

  • Warm-up Period: Warm up your email accounts by gradually increasing the volume of emails sent over 14 days. This helps build a positive sending reputation.
What are the leads in the recruitment process

Cold Email Campaign Template for Recruitment Agency

  • Email Copy: Craft a compelling email copy. Personalize it with the recipient’s name, mention their company, and offer your recruitment services.

EMAIL 1 – Day 1

Subject: Expert Candidates Available for {{vacancy}} at {{company name}}

Hello {{name}},

I hope this message finds you well.

I wanted to introduce myself and our services as a specialist recruitment agency in the {{niche}} sector. I noticed that you are currently recruiting for a {{vacancy}} and thought you might be interested in reviewing some of our top candidates or discussing how we can assist you in finding the perfect fit for your team.

We can cater to your specific needs and help identify what an ideal candidate looks like for your organization.

Looking forward to hearing from you.

Kind regards,
[Your Name]

EMAIL 2 – Day 3-4

Subject: No Subject

Hi {{name}},

I wanted to follow up on my previous email to see whether you had a chance to review it.

Our agency specializes in {{niche}} recruitment, and we have some excellent candidates that could be a great fit for your {{vacancy}}. Are you available for a quick discussion about how we can support your hiring needs?

[Your Name]

EMAIL 3 – Day 10-12

Subject: Still Recruiting for {{vacancy}}? We Have Qualified Candidates!

Hi {{name}},

I noticed you are still recruiting for the {{vacancy}} position.

Currently, we have [3 highly qualified candidates] in the local area who would be an excellent fit for this role. Would you like me to send over their CVs for your review?

Are you open to a brief conversation to discuss how we can assist with this role?

Kind regards,
[Your Name]

EMAIL 4 – Day 15-20

Subject: Success Stories and Candidates for {{vacancy}} at {{company name}}

Hi {{name}},

I see that the {{vacancy}} position is still open at {{company name}}.

Our team has recently worked with [2 of your competitors, {{competitor 1}} and {{competitor 2}}] in {{location}}, successfully placing x2 [job titles] this [month/quarter]. We have candidates who could bring similar success to your team.

Would you be interested in discussing how we can help you fill this role?

Kind regards,
[Your Name]

How to Find Leads

Google Maps: Search for targeted companies on Google. Find their business profiles and collect email addresses of owners or HR managers using LinkedIn and other tools.

How to generate leads for a recruitment agency online

Search for their company name on Google:

How to generate leads for a recruitment agency example

Find their email id using tools:

How to generate leads for a recruitment agency free

List the data:

How to generate leads for a recruitment agency free Use to find thousands of companies. Filter and download your data.

Recruitment lead generation

LinkedIn: Identify companies that have posted recent job openings. Collect information on decision-makers.

Recruitment lead generation
  • Small Company: Find Owner Info
  • Medium & Large Company: Find HR Manager
How to Generate Leads for a Recruitment Agency

Indeed and Other Job Sites: Find job posters and their company info. Collect decision-makers’ contact details.

Filter: Posted by “Employer”. This option works very well.

How to Generate Leads for a Recruitment Agency

Then again, Search the company name on Google. Find their business owner or HR manager on google & Linkedin and collect email addresses.

Email Verification

  • Verify Emails: Use email verification tools to ensure your list is free of invalid or junk emails.
Email Verification

Launching the Campaign

  • Upload Leads: Upload your verified lead list to
  • Personalize Emails: Modify the email copy to include personalized lines and offers.
Launching the Campaign

What Happens Next?

  1. Positive Responses: If a recipient expresses interest, respond promptly and schedule an appointment.
  2. Follow-Ups: Follow up until an appointment is booked or the recipient indicates they are not interested.

Managing Appointments

  • Attend Meetings: Join scheduled meetings on time.
  • No-Shows: Follow up with no-shows via email to reschedule.
Managing Appointments

Method 2: LinkedIn Direct Outreach

In addition to cold emailing, LinkedIn direct outreach is a powerful method to connect with potential clients and candidates. Here’s how to effectively use LinkedIn for lead generation:

How to Reach Out on LinkedIn

  1. Identify Prospects: After sending cold emails, identify the same prospects on LinkedIn.
  2. Send Connection Requests: Send personalized connection requests to decision-makers.
  3. Message Prospects: Once connected, send a personalized message introducing your recruitment services.
  4. Engage with Content: Engage with their posts and comments to build rapport.
  5. Follow-Up: If you don’t get a response, follow up with polite reminders.
How to Reach Out on LinkedIn

How to find companies:

  1. Search for companies within your niche.
  2. Visit each company’s profile and identify the owner or HR manager.
  3. Send a connection request to them.
  4. If they accept your request, send them a cold message introducing yourself.

Sample Message:

Hi {{Name}}, I saw your company posted a job {{job_title}}. Have you found anyone yet?

If they say “No,” that means they are your potential clients. Offer to help them find someone.

Create a google sheet link this and track your activity:

Create a google sheet link this and track your activity:

Best Practices for LinkedIn Outreach

  • Personalization: Always personalize your messages to show that you’ve done your research.
  • Value Proposition: Clearly communicate the value you can offer to their company.
  • Professionalism: Maintain a professional tone and be respectful of their time.

More Different Ways To Generate Leads for a Recruitment Agency

Here are some effective methods:

Online Strategies

  1. Optimize Your Website for SEO:
    • Use relevant keywords such as “best recruitment agency for IT professionals” and “executive search firm for finance industry” in your content.
    • Ensure your website is mobile-friendly and loads quickly.
  2. Content Marketing:
    • Create valuable content such as blog posts, eBooks, and case studies that address common pain points of your target audience.
    • Share success stories and testimonials from satisfied clients and candidates.
  3. Social Media Marketing:
    • Utilize platforms like LinkedIn, Facebook, and Twitter to share job postings, industry news, and company updates.
    • Join relevant groups and participate in discussions to establish your agency as an industry thought leader.
  4. Pay-Per-Click (PPC) Advertising:
    • Use Google Ads and social media advertising to target specific keywords and demographics.
    • Create compelling ad copy that highlights your agency’s unique selling points.
  5. Online Job Portals:
    • Post job listings on popular job boards like Indeed, Glassdoor, and LinkedIn.
    • Use premium listings to increase visibility.

Offline Strategies

  1. Networking Events:
    • Attend industry conferences, job fairs, and networking events to meet potential clients and candidates.
    • Host your own events or webinars to showcase your expertise.
  2. Partnerships and Referrals:
    • Build relationships with businesses, colleges, and professional associations.
    • Encourage satisfied clients and candidates to refer others to your agency.
  3. Print Advertising:
    • Advertise in industry-specific magazines and newspapers.
    • Distribute flyers and brochures at local businesses and events.
  4. Cold Calling and Direct Mail:
    • Reach out to potential clients through personalized phone calls and direct mail campaigns.
    • Highlight how your services can solve their recruitment challenges.
  5. Public Relations:
    • Write press releases about your agency’s milestones and achievements.
    • Get featured in local media and industry publications.


By combining cold email marketing and LinkedIn direct outreach, you can effectively generate leads for your recruitment agency. Both methods require intensive planning, personalization, and consistent follow-up. Start with a well-structured cold email campaign, and then reinforce your efforts with LinkedIn outreach to maximize your chances of success.

If you need someone to manage your cold email system and find clients for your recruitment agency, please contact us. We will provide you with a detailed plan and pricing.

Additionally, we offer specialized lead generation services for recruitment agencies to help you grow your client base effectively.

Tangeer Mehedi